Autolyzing Preparation of Peptides from Waste Yeast

Abstract: Both the preparation of yeast peptides and the optimum conditions of autolyzing were studied. 10 kinds of peptides were separated by SephadexG-25. The quantities of peptides changed according to the autolyzing time. The composion and content of amino acid was determined by amino acid analyzer. The results showed that the content of total peptides reaches 744 mg/100 ml.
